Porth Colmon, a charming coastal village located in Gwynedd, Wales, is known for its stunning sea views, magnificent landscapes, and a closely-knit community. The village, with its Welsh heritage, offers a picturesque setting that appeals to both locals and visitors alike. This guide explores the best residential areas in Porth Colmon, detailing their unique characteristics, housing options, and average prices.

    Porth Colmon Village Center



    Porth Colmon Village Center

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    The heart of Porth Colmon, this area offers a mix of traditional homes and modern amenities. It is a vibrant community hub where residents can enjoy various services and recreational facilities.



    Characteristics of the Porth Colmon Village Center

    * Culture: Rich local history and cultural events

    * Transportation: Good access by car; local buses connect to other areas

    * Services: Local shops, cafes, community center, and post office

    * Environment: Friendly and welcoming with a strong community vibe


    Housing Options in the Porth Colmon Village Center

    Terraced houses, Bungalows


    Average Home Prices in the Porth Colmon Village Center

    * Buying: £180,000 – £250,000

    * Renting: £750 – £1,200/month



    Gyrn Goch



    Gyrn Goch

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Just a short distance from the village center, Gyrn Goch is a residential area characterized by its stunning views over the coast and surrounding hills. It's ideal for those who appreciate nature and tranquility.



    Characteristics of the Gyrn Goch

    * Culture: Outdoor activities and nature conservation

    * Transportation: Car recommended, limited public transport options

    * Services: Basic local amenities, proximity to larger towns for additional services

    * Environment: Peaceful and nature-oriented


    Housing Options in the Gyrn Goch

    Detached houses, Country cottages


    Average Home Prices in the Gyrn Goch

    * Buying: £200,000 – £300,000

    * Renting: £800 – £1,300/month



    Boduan



    Boduan

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Boduan is a nearby hamlet known for its picturesque setting and serene atmosphere. It is perfect for families looking for a quieter lifestyle with ample outdoor space.



    Characteristics of the Boduan

    * Culture: Close-knit community with local festivals

    * Transportation: Car essential; local transport available

    * Services: Limited amenities, but with access to nearby villages

    * Environment: Quiet and family-friendly


    Housing Options in the Boduan

    Spacious homes, Old farm buildings converted into residential properties


    Average Home Prices in the Boduan

    * Buying: £250,000 – £350,000

    * Renting: £900 – £1,400/month



    Abersoch



    Abersoch

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Known for its beaches and vibrant summer culture, Abersoch is a lively area popular with holidaymakers. It offers a mix of seasonal and permanent residences.



    Characteristics of the Abersoch

    * Culture: Resort town with cafes, shops, and entertainment

    * Transportation: Well-connected by bus and road, especially during the tourist season

    * Services: Excellent variety of shops, restaurants, and leisure facilities

    * Environment: Lively and bustling during summer, quieter in winter


    Housing Options in the Abersoch

    Modern apartments, Beachfront homes


    Average Home Prices in the Abersoch

    * Buying: £300,000 – £500,000

    * Renting: £1,000 – £2,000/month



    Nefyn



    Nefyn

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    A coastal town located a few miles from Porth Colmon. Nefyn is known for its beautiful beaches and historical sites, making it a favored residential area for both families and retirees.



    Characteristics of the Nefyn

    * Culture: Rich maritime history, local events, and community activities

    * Transportation: Bus services available, good road connections

    * Services: Schools, shops, restaurants, and health services

    * Environment: Family-friendly with a relaxed pace of life


    Housing Options in the Nefyn

    Victorian homes, New builds


    Average Home Prices in the Nefyn

    * Buying: £220,000 – £320,000

    * Renting: £850 – £1,250/month



    Pwllheli



    Pwllheli

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    As the largest nearby town, Pwllheli offers extensive amenities and facilities. Its coastal location provides stunning sea views and a variety of housing options.



    Characteristics of the Pwllheli

    * Culture: Diverse community with a mix of local festivals and markets

    * Transportation: Excellent transport links including train services

    * Services: Wide range of shops, schools, hospitals, and recreational facilities

    * Environment: Vibrant and dynamic year-round


    Housing Options in the Pwllheli

    Modern housing estates, Traditional homes


    Average Home Prices in the Pwllheli

    * Buying: £200,000 – £400,000

    * Renting: £800 – £1,500/month
